"I was born and raised in a little town west of Paris, Texas in Lamar County. While I was growing up I had heard of Bigfoot. It wasn't something I spent much time thinking about but I would watch the documentaries with my two brothers. I guess I didn't actually consider it real. I had never seen one and didn't know anyone who had. So for me, It wasn't real. It was Summer and my brothers and I were out of school. Just as we did every year we were spending as much time as we could at the lake. We had a trail behind our house that went straight through the woods to the local lake. The trail was about a mile long, but when you're a kid it doesn't matter how far you have to walk as long as you got to go swimming with your friends. My brothers and I were both good swimmers so mom didn't worry about us too much. Occasionally she would drive over to the lake and check on us. But most of the time we were on our own. We would get there after our chores were done and stay until just about dark. Sometimes she would let my brother pitch a tent with their friends and spend the night at the lake. I was never allowed to do this because I was a girl, But that was OK with me. Mom and Dad would pitch a tent in the backyard for me and my friends…" See here link Amicalement Armand
